Description
CM3131 Triple Linear Voltage Regulator for DDR-I/-II Memory Features Integrated power solution for DDR-I and DDR-II memory systems with few external components Three all-linear regulators for VDDQ, VTT and VSTBY power supply applications Lowest system cost and smallest footprint for DDR power solutions VDDQ regulator/driver utilizes external N-FET to www.DataSheet4U.com provide up to 15A current at 2.5V/1.8V VTT source/sink regulator provides up to 2A at 1.25V for DDR-I systems or 0.65A at 0.9V for the DDR-II memory controller (not DDR-II memory) LDO standby regulator provides up to 500mA at 2.5V for DDR-I and at 1.8V for DDR-II systems Can be ganged for higher current applications Over temperature and reverse current protection Over current protection for VSTBY and VTT regulator Available in 8 lead and 14 lead PSOP packages Lead-free versions available Product Description The CM3131 family of all-linear regulators provides an integrated power solution for DDR-I/-II memory systems in both run-time and standby modes of operation. The CM3131 is ideal for designs incorporating both a main 3.3V and a standby (3.3V or 5V) supply. The CM3131 features three independent linear regulators for VDDQ, VTT and VSTBY supply regulation and will maintain an accuracy of ±1% across the operating temperature range.
